Zappos

When it comes to online shopping, Zappos is a world-renowned company that prioritizes its customers. The shoes and apparel company is known for its excellent customer service. This includes free shipping and the policy of returning items within the entire year, as well as an unique and enjoyable culture of the company. Their aim is to please their customers and provide a memorable experience that will keep customers coming back.

Zappos makes a significant investment to make this happen. They have dedicated staff available to answer phones around all hours, and encourage employees to go above and beyond to satisfy customers. They encourage their employees to share their experiences on social media, which has helped build a strong and loyal following.

This commitment to customer service has been a major factor in the revenue of the company. In fact 75% of sales at Zappos are from returning customers. This is an impressive figure, considering the competitive nature of the e-commerce market. A positive customer experience can also lower marketing costs and increase profits over the long run. Jim Collins coined the term "flywheel effect". It means that good customer service will create an entanglement that feeds itself, resulting in growth.

Bloomingdale's

If you're a fashion lover, then you may know about the famous Bloomingdale's store in New York City. The department store is famous for its exquisite clothing and accessories, however it also offers a variety of other products. This includes cosmetics, shoes, and hats. There's also a broad selection of food.

The luxury retailer was established in 1861 by Joseph and Lyman Bloomingdale and it is now controlled by Macy's. Its iconic location on the upper east end of Manhattan makes it one of the most recognizable department store in the United America. Its unique and upscale design has attracted customers from all over the world.

Recently, the brand has changed to meet the changing needs of consumers. It has introduced a new store concept named "Bloomie's," which is smaller and more intimate than its traditional stores. It offers interactive events like virtual styling sessions or in-person sessions, online pickups and returns and on-site modifications. The company makes use of the power of audience intelligence to understand the preferences of customers and then reach them in a customized manner. Its aim is to offer seamless shopping experiences to customers. This approach has helped to make the brand stand out in a competitive market for retail. They've seen a significant increase in sales on the internet, too.

Farfetch

Farfetch is a unique online luxury fashion platform that connects sellers and buyers across the globe. Its unique business model enables it to offer products from a variety of stores, brands, and boutiques, while maintaining an affordable overhead cost.

The website is a great resource to find the most sought-after brands, like Balenciaga and Saint Laurent, at competitive prices. The website is easy to use and intuitive and lets users create an account and shop in a matter of minutes. The company provides free shipping and returns on all purchases. This makes it a top option for online shoppers.

Farfetch offers a wide range of clothing, accessories as well as beauty and footwear for women and men from top designers. Its curated collections allow you to find the perfect outfit for any occasion. The company offers a variety of styles, from classics as well as trendy emerging brands.

However, the company's customer service can be inconsistent and unhelpful. The customer service via email on the site is slow and can take as long as 24 hours for a response. Customers also complain about the refusal of the company to refund items damaged or defective.

Asos

ASOS is a renowned online retailer that has more than 85,000 products. Shipping is completely free. ASOS also sells its own private label of clothing, shoes and accessories. Its website features a community that empowers fashion-loving 20-somethings around the world to be who they are. The company is committed to diversity and corporate responsibility, focusing on ethical and environmental practices.

ASOS is the one-stop shop for all your fashion requirements. The website offers a wide range of clothing for women in a variety of styles and colors. There are also clothes for both children and adults. Additionally, it offers an online marketplace that offers independent boutique labels as well as vintage pieces.

Asos's clothing is made with individuality in mind, and the company offers petite, plus-size curvy, hourglass, and petite options. Its customer service team is responsive and it has an active presence on social media, with over 3,000,000 followers.

ASOS's "ASOS Sample Sale" is an area on the website where you can get discounted clothes, such as dresses, jumpsuits and playsuits. The collection is made with "memorable moments in mind" and the pieces are embellished with glitter, sequins flowers, sequins, and other accessories. The Sample Sale is only available for a limited time and items tend to sell out quickly.

Nasty Gal

In 2006, Sophia Amoruso launched Nasty Gal as an eBay vintage store. She worked checking student IDs at art school for $13 an hour. Her unique style gained her an audience on the internet. Soon she was selling enough to move from her aunt's house to a 1,700-square-foot studio. She would eventually grow the company into an online retailer with global reach.

Amoruso is a well-known speaker and author of #GIRLBOSS, however she's not in a position to avoid the changes and ups and downs of business ownership. Although the company's rapid growth was fuelled by heavy marketing spending but it was ultimately in a position to not survive without additional funds.
